About Joungchel Lee

Joungchel Lee is a scholar working on Geophysics, Materials Chemistry and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, having authored 19 papers that have together received 551 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Diamond and Carbon-based Materials Research (10 papers), High-pressure geophysics and materials (6 papers) and Optical Polarization and Ellipsometry (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Materials Chemistry (320 citations), Surfaces, Coatings and Films (46 citations) and Mechanics of Materials (139 citations). Joungchel Lee has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and South Korea. Frequent co-authors include R. W. Collins, Ilsin An, P. I. Rovira, R. Messier, Joohyun Koh, Y. E. Strausser, V.S. Veerasamy, John Robertson, Hiroyuki Fujiwara and Yiwei Lu. Their work appears in journals such as Applied Physics Letters, Journal of Applied Physics and Optics Letters.
